Functional Status Change for Patients with Vestibular DysfunctionPercentage of patients aged 14 years and older diagnosed with vestibular dysfunction who achieve a Minimal Clinically Important Difference (MCID) as measured via the validated Dizziness Handicap Inventory or equivalent instrument to indicate functional, emotional, and physical improvement ·        Submission Age Criteria 1: Patients aged 14-17 years of age ·        Submission Age Criteria 2: Patients aged 18-64 years of age ·        Submission Age Criteria 3: Patients aged 65 years and older ·        Submission Criteria 4: Overall total rate of patients aged 14 years and older The measure is adjusted to patient characteristics known to be associated with functional status and quality of life outcomes (risk adjusted) and used as a performance measure at the patient level, at the individual clinician, and at the clinic level to assess quality.YESRegistry
